(KLZA)-- The Johnson-Brock Board of Education approved a contract extension with Pre-K - 12 grade Principal Dr. Lucus Dalinghaus when they met Monday night.
The contract will go through the 2026-27 school year.
For the 2025-26 contract year Dalinghaus' salary will increased to $125-thousand with the 2026-27 salary to be negotiated.
The Board also approved a salary increase of 3.8 percent for classified staff and raised substitute teacher pay to $160 per day. Activity drivers will be paid $20 per hour.
An $800 increase on the base salary for teacher salaries was approved with a 1% increase on the extra duty schedule. Summer weights and Band will pay $18 an hour with E-sports added with a 3% of base used for a salary. Boys and Girls golf will be paid 5% of the coaches base salary.
A contract with Superintendent Jeff Koehler for the 2025 summer driver education instruction was approved at a rate of $150 per student. The Board also approved a tuition rate for drivers education at $250.
